How Roof Covering Air Flow Works
Effective roofing system ventilation relies upon the all-natural motion of air to produce a balance in between intake and exhaust. When you set up vents, you're basically permitting fresh air to enter your attic room while enabling hot, stagnant air to escape. This process helps regulate temperature and dampness degrees, protecting against problems like mold development and roof damage.
Consumption vents, typically found at the eaves, reel in awesome air from outdoors. Meanwhile, exhaust vents, located near the ridge of the roof covering, allow hot air surge and exit. The difference in temperature level develops a natural air movement, called the pile effect. As cozy air surges, it creates a vacuum cleaner that pulls in cooler air from the reduced vents.
To maximize this system, you need to make certain that the intake and exhaust vents are effectively sized and positioned. If the intake is limited, you won't accomplish the preferred ventilation.
Similarly, not enough exhaust can catch warmth and wetness, bring about prospective damage.
